If you’re a service business owner in the Hills District, you’ve probably had this happen: a customer calls while you’re elbow-deep in a job, you miss the call, and by the time you ring back, they’ve already booked with someone else. Sound familiar?
Online booking systems solve this problem by letting customers book appointments 24/7, even when you’re busy, sleeping, or spending time with family. For Western Sydney service businesses from Castle Hill electricians to Bella Vista beauty salons, the right booking system can mean the difference between a full calendar and missed opportunities.
The good news? Setting up online booking is easier and more affordable than most business owners think. This guide walks through the top platforms available in 2024, what they cost, and how to choose the right one for your business.
Why Online Booking Matters for Local Service Businesses
Your customers are busy people. They’re researching businesses during lunch breaks, after putting the kids to bed, or on weekends. When they’re ready to book, they want to do it immediately, not wait for business hours.
According to recent data, 70% of customers prefer booking appointments online rather than calling. For younger customers, that number jumps to over 85%. If your business only takes bookings by phone, you’re making it harder for people to give you money.
Here’s what online booking does for your business:
Fills your calendar automatically: Customers can see your available times and book themselves in. No phone tag, no double-bookings, just confirmed appointments showing up in your calendar.
Reduces no-shows: Most booking systems send automatic reminder texts or emails. Studies show this cuts no-shows by 30-50%, which means less wasted time and more revenue.
Saves admin time: Instead of spending 20 minutes on the phone coordinating schedules, your booking system handles it in 2 minutes while you focus on actual work.
Looks professional: Having online booking signals that you’re a modern, organized business. This matters when customers are choosing between you and competitors.
For Hills District businesses specifically, online booking helps you capture customers who are comparing multiple local providers. When they can book immediately on your website while your competitor requires a phone call during business hours, you win.
Top Online Booking Platforms for Service Businesses
Not all booking systems are created equal. Some are built for restaurants, others for medical practices, and some try to do everything. Here are the platforms that work best for Western Sydney service businesses:
Calendly - Best for Consultants and Professional Services
What it’s good for: Accountants, financial advisors, business consultants, lawyers, anyone doing one-on-one consultations.
Pricing: Free plan available. Paid plans start at $12/month per user (billed annually).
Key features: Calendly integrates with Google Calendar and Outlook, sends automatic reminders, and lets customers pick from your available time slots. It handles time zones automatically, which is helpful if you occasionally work with clients outside NSW.
The free plan is fine for solo practitioners who just need basic booking. The paid “Essentials” plan at $12/month adds things like sending reminder texts (which seriously reduces no-shows) and collecting payment deposits through Stripe or PayPal.
Setup time: About 15 minutes to get the basics working.
Best for: Castle Hill accountants, Bella Vista business consultants, professional services where you’re selling your time by the hour.
Bookeo - Best for Multi-Service Businesses
What it’s good for: Hair salons, beauty therapists, mechanics, any business offering multiple services with different durations and prices.
Pricing: Plans start at $14.95/month for up to 40 bookings, $29.95/month for unlimited bookings.
Key features: Bookeo lets you set up different services (haircut 45min $65, colour 90min $120, etc.), manage multiple staff calendars, and take deposits or full payment at booking. It includes automatic SMS reminders and integrates with your Google Business Profile.
What makes Bookeo great for salons and multi-service businesses is the staff management. If you have three hairdressers and one specializes in colour, you can set that up so customers only see her for colour bookings.
Setup time: About 30-45 minutes to configure your services and pricing.
Best for: Baulkham Hills salons, beauty therapists, mechanics, any business with multiple staff or service types.
Acuity Scheduling - Best for Health and Wellness
What it’s good for: Physiotherapists, massage therapists, personal trainers, yoga studios, any health and wellness practice.
Pricing: Plans start at $20/month for one calendar, $34/month for up to 6 calendars.
Key features: Acuity (owned by Squarespace) includes intake forms, package and membership management, and integrates with Zoom for virtual appointments. The forms are particularly useful for health practitioners who need clients to fill out medical history before appointments.
You can set up classes and group sessions, not just one-on-one appointments. This makes it perfect for personal trainers running group fitness or yoga instructors with scheduled classes.
Setup time: 30-60 minutes, longer if you’re setting up detailed intake forms.
Best for: Rouse Hill physios, personal trainers, wellness practitioners, anyone needing client intake forms.
Setmore - Best Budget Option
What it’s good for: Small service businesses wanting basic booking without monthly fees.
Pricing: Free for up to 4 staff members. Premium at $5/month per user adds features like Zoom integration and removing Setmore branding.
Key features: The free plan includes unlimited appointments, calendar syncing, email reminders, and a booking page. You get SMS reminders only on paid plans, but email reminders still help reduce no-shows.
Setmore won’t win any design awards, but it does the job and the price is right for businesses just getting started with online booking.
Setup time: About 20 minutes.
Best for: Solo tradies, small businesses testing online booking before committing to a paid platform, anyone on a tight budget.
Square Appointments - Best for Retail + Services
What it’s good for: Businesses that sell products and services, like salons selling hair products or mechanics selling parts.
Pricing: Free plan available. Plus plan at $32/month per location adds team management and marketing tools.
Key features: If you already use Square for payments, their appointments system integrates perfectly. Customers can book services and buy products in one transaction. The free plan includes basic scheduling, the paid plan adds SMS reminders and advanced features.
The killer feature is the POS integration. When a customer comes in for their booked haircut, you can add the shampoo they’re buying to the same transaction without juggling different systems.
Setup time: 20-30 minutes if you’re already using Square, longer if setting up Square for the first time.
Best for: Salons, barbers, any service business that also sells products.
Choosing the Right Platform for Your Business
Here’s a simple decision framework based on your business type:
Solo consultant or professional: Start with Calendly free, upgrade to paid when you want SMS reminders.
Salon, beauty, or multi-service business: Choose Bookeo or Square Appointments depending on whether you sell products.
Health and wellness practice: Go with Acuity Scheduling for the intake forms and package management.
On a tight budget or just testing: Use Setmore free plan to start.
Already using Square for payments: Square Appointments is the obvious choice for integration benefits.
Most platforms offer free trials, so you can test before committing. Pick the one that matches your business type and try it for a couple of weeks. If it’s not working, switching is easier than you think since you’re not locked into long contracts.
Setting Up Your Online Booking System
Here’s the step-by-step process that works for most platforms. This takes about 30-60 minutes start to finish:
Step 1: Choose your platform and create an account (5 minutes) Sign up using your business email. Most platforms will ask basic questions about your business type to customize the setup.
Step 2: Connect your calendar (5 minutes) Link your Google Calendar or Outlook so the booking system knows when you’re already busy. This prevents double-bookings and keeps everything in one place.
Step 3: Set up your services (15-20 minutes) Add each service you offer with the duration and price. Be specific: “Standard Men’s Haircut - 30min - $35” is better than just “Haircut”. Include accurate time buffers between appointments for cleanup or travel.
Step 4: Set your availability (10 minutes) Block out when you’re available for bookings. Most platforms let you set regular hours (Monday-Friday 9am-5pm) and then override specific dates for holidays or days off. Don’t forget to add buffer time at lunch.
Step 5: Configure reminders (5 minutes) Turn on automatic email reminders for 24 hours before appointments. If you’re on a paid plan, enable SMS reminders too since they work better than email.
Step 6: Add the booking link to your website (10 minutes) Most platforms give you a link and a button you can add to your website. If you’re using WordPress, there’s usually a plugin. Put the booking button prominently on your homepage and services page.
Step 7: Update your Google Business Profile (5 minutes) Many booking platforms integrate with Google Business Profile. Add your booking link there so customers can book directly from Google Search and Maps.
Step 8: Test it yourself (5 minutes) Book a test appointment using a different email address to see what customers experience. Check that the confirmation emails look professional and reminders are working.
Pro Tip: Start with just one or two core services to keep setup simple. You can always add more services later once you’re comfortable with the system.
Western Sydney Specific Tips
A few things specific to running a service business in the Hills District and Western Sydney:
Set realistic travel buffers: If you’re a mobile service (plumber, electrician, cleaner), add 15-30 minute buffers between appointments to account for Hills District traffic. The M2 at 8:30am is not your friend.
Block out local events: Castle Hill Show, Rouse Hill markets, Christmas at Westfield Hornsby - these events mess with traffic and parking. Block your calendar early for these dates or plan accordingly.
Consider school holidays: Many Western Sydney families book appointments during school holidays. Make sure your availability reflects this if you want to capture that demand.
Local payment preferences: While most platforms take credit cards, consider enabling payment methods popular with local customers. Square and many others support tap-to-pay which is huge in Australia.
Mobile-friendly is essential: Your customers are booking on phones while sitting at Westfield or waiting in car pickup lines. Make sure your booking page works perfectly on mobile. Test it on your own phone.
What You’ll Achieve
Here’s what typically happens when Hills District service businesses add online booking:
Week 1-2: You’ll get your first few online bookings. It feels weird at first seeing appointments appear automatically, but you’ll quickly appreciate not playing phone tag.
Month 1: You’ll notice you’re spending less time on admin and more time on actual work. Most businesses report saving 3-5 hours per week on scheduling calls and coordination.
Month 2-3: Your calendar fills up more consistently because customers can book outside business hours. Late evening bookings (8-10pm) are surprisingly common when customers are planning their week.
Month 3+: No-show rates drop thanks to automatic reminders. You’ll wonder how you ever ran a service business without online booking.
The businesses that see the biggest impact are those that were previously losing bookings due to phone tag or outside-hours inquiries. If that’s you, online booking will make a noticeable difference to your bottom line.
Next Steps
Pick a platform from the list above based on your business type. Most offer free trials, so sign up and spend 30 minutes setting up your services and availability. You don’t need to get everything perfect on day one.
Add the booking link to your website and Google Business Profile this week. You’ll start seeing bookings within days, and within a month you’ll wonder why you didn’t do this sooner.
If you need help setting up online booking or integrating it with your website, that’s exactly what we do for Western Sydney businesses. The setup usually takes us about an hour, and we’ll make sure it’s working perfectly before you go live.
Ready to add online booking to your business? Get in touch for a free consultation and we’ll help you choose and set up the right platform.
If your customers need a dedicated app alongside your website, Awesome Apps specialises in Flutter and React Native development for Australian businesses.
This article is brought to you by Ganda Tech Services — Sydney’s complete digital solutions provider covering cloud, web, and mobile.